An inhaler is a device used to deliver medication directly into the airways. It is a common treatment for asthma, ch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), and other respiratory conditions. The medication in the inhaler helps to open up the airways, making it easier to breathe. However, using an inhaler on its own can sometimes be challenging, especially for young children or those with limited lung function. This is where a spacer bag comes in handy.
A spacer bag is an attachment that can be added to an inhaler to help improve medication delivery. It is a tube-like device that holds the medication until the user is ready to inhale it. The spacer bag also helps to ensure that the medication is dispersed throughout the lungs, rather than just sitting in the mouth or throat. This can help prevent side effects such as oral thrush and hoarseness, which are common when using an inhaler without a spacer bag.

In addition to the benefits of using an inhaler and spacer bag, it is also important to know how to use them properly. Here are some tips for using an inhaler and spacer bag effectively:
1. Shake the inhaler well before each use to ensure that the medication is properly mixed.
2. Insert the inhaler into the spacer bag and ensure that it is securely attached.
3. Breathe out slowly and completely before placing the mouthpiece of the spacer bag in your mouth.
4. Press down on the inhaler to release the medication, then inhale slowly and deeply through the spacer bag.
5. Hold your breath for 10 seconds to allow the medication to reach the lungs, then exhale slowly.
6. Rinse your mouth with water after using the inhaler to help prevent side effects.
